This is a serious work in my “XIAOBEITAOJING-G OLD RUSH” street diary.
In Guangzhou, the XIAO BEI African community stands as a representative of Sino-African trade. The community has seen an increasing influx of Black residents due to factors such as immigration, education, and marriage. Particularly post-pandemic, this community is a intersection of cultural integration and conflicts. A small number of black people will shape the nationhood of their home countries through the construction of cultural landscapes, and also show flexible citizenship. The project aims to delve into issues such as the identity crisis among community residents, real-life survival challenges, and the current status of Sino-African
commodity trade, the diversification, contextualisation and even fragmentation of
community residents‘ concepts of ”ethnicity“, ”nation“, ”boundary“, ”identity“ and even ”culture“.
Utilizing African indigenous fabrics and traditional beadwork available in the XIAO BEI African community in Guangzhou, I have crafted a series of African fruit textile sculptures. Simultaneously, complemented by investigative documentary footage from multiple visits to the community, the exhibition unfolds a Chinese artist perspective on an African memorial garden.This intricate portrayal of the community serves as a profound contemplation on cultural amalgamation, identity, and Sino-African trade.
